Wind turbines work on a simple principle: instead of using electricity to make wind—like a fan—wind turbines use wind to make electricity. Wind turns the propeller-like blades of a turbine around a rotor, which spins a generator, which creates electricity. Although fans are fundamentally selected on the basis of volumetric air flow, static pressure and size, numerous other factors must be considered for wind turbine applications.
